In the summer of 2017, the city of Buffalo, New York, was grappling with a surge in violence that would tragically claim the life of Edward Wright, a 27-year-old Black male. On August 6th, Wright was fatally shot in what has been described as a daytime drive-by shooting. His death was one of several homicides that occurred in the city over a short period, highlighting the pressing issue of gun violence in the community.
